## Break-Glass Access: TileSprint Prefetcher

If the TileSprint map-tile prefetcher wedges itself and the normal admin console is down, you'll need break-glass access to the control pod. Yes, this bypasses the usual approval flow — that's the point. Use it only when tile delivery to Marlowe Transit's apps is actively failing and nobody from the Cartography Platform team is reachable. Every use is logged and reviewed within 48 hours, no exceptions. The emergency console prompts for the recovery passphrase shown below.

recovery phrase for yagap-yadug: praath-oliwyn

The committee reviewed the proposed hiring freeze in the Fieldworks division. Rationale: divisional revenue is tracking 12% under plan, and open requisitions would add cost without near-term return. Resolved: all Fieldworks hiring paused for two quarters, excepting two safety-critical roles, subject to CFO sign-off. HR to communicate to affected managers Monday; no external announcement. Impact on the Ostrel project timeline to be assessed and reported at the next meeting. The following note is recorded in confidence for the board.

internal memo for tagep-kahif: Aldathek Partners plans to raise the Rusdor list price by 49.5 percent in August. The pricing group signed off on a budget of $301.0 million for Project Sorix. The renewal with Holirox Systems closes at $56.0 million a year, 35.7 percent below the last contract. Project Briix slips by one quarter because of the staffing delay.

## FareForge 3.2.0

Hey plugin folks! Big one this release: the shipping-fee rules engine now supports nested condition groups, so you can finally combine weight brackets with destination zones without writing custom evaluators. We also deprecated the old `flatRate` hook — it still works, but it'll be gone in 4.0, so migrate when you can. Rule evaluation is roughly 40% faster thanks to a new short-circuit pass. Questions about migration or weird edge cases? Ping the maintainer directly.

approver of hahaf-hahaf = Druion Druius Kasax Eliox